So you’ve got a sunken living room and you’re thinking about adding smart home tech. Sounds simple enough, right? Wrong. Those few steps down create headaches that people with flat layouts never have to worry about.

The biggest issue? Your elevation changes mess with everything. Sensors don’t work as well when they’re looking across different floor levels. Wi-Fi signals get weaker the farther they travel up or down. Control devices end up in weird spots because of the layout. It’s like trying to play a video game with lag—everything takes longer to respond.

Voice-activated speakers are particularly tricky in sunken spaces. Sound behaves differently in a pit than it does in a regular room. If you mount a speaker too low, your voice won’t carry up to the speakers positioned higher in your home. Mount it overhead? Now you’re dealing with special wiring that costs more and takes longer to install. Honestly, finding the right spot feels like solving a puzzle.

Motion sensors have their own problems here. They struggle to detect movement when people are on different levels. Your smart home might miss the fact that someone’s actually in the room, which throws off your occupancy data and automation routines.

Temperature control gets messy too. That sunken area tends to be either too hot or too cold compared to the rest of your house, and standard climate systems aren’t built to handle that split effectively.

Sunken Pit Transitions That Work With Smart Lighting and Voice Control

smart lighting voice control

Sunken Pit Transitions That Work With Smart Lighting and Voice Control

Ever walked down stairs in your own home and missed a step because you couldn’t see it clearly? That’s the kind of accident waiting to happen in a sunken living room if you don’t get your lighting right.

Once you’ve got your media consoles in place and your wires hidden away, you need to think hard about how light and voice commands will actually work between your two different floor levels. This isn’t something you can just wing.

Lighting That Actually Prevents Falls

Recessed fixtures along your step edges are non-negotiable. They show you exactly where the stairs begin and end, which matters way more than you’d think when you’re moving around at night. Motion-sensor lights on the stairway itself take this further—they kick on automatically as you move between levels, so you’re never fumbling for a switch in the dark.

Think about it: why would you want to reach for a wall switch when you’re already navigating elevation changes?

Smart Speakers Need the Right Placement

Your voice control system won’t work if your smart speaker can’t hear you from either level. Install speakers at about 48 inches high—roughly chest height. This height captures your voice commands clearly whether you’re standing on the raised side or down in the sunken area. It’s a small detail that makes a huge difference in reliability.

Physical Safety Matters

Frankly, wider steps work better. Aim for 14 to 16 inches deep so you’re not shortstepping or overstepping. Add subtle railings that guide you physically without looking clunky or overdone—they should feel natural in a modern space.

Should You Dig Down? When Sunken Pits Make Sense

Should You Dig Down? When Sunken Pits Make Sense

Thinking about dropping your living room a few feet below floor level? Before you start digging, pump the brakes and ask yourself the hard questions: Does this actually fit how your family lives, and can your home handle it?

Sunken rooms work best when you’re going for an open-concept vibe. You’re basically creating a natural divide between spaces without throwing up a wall. It’s perfect if you want a cozy gathering spot around a fireplace or somewhere to anchor your TV setup. The sunk-in feeling makes these zones feel intentional and separate, even though they’re technically part of one big room.

Now let’s talk money and logistics, because this is where the sunken pit dream gets real.

The costs add up fast. Excavation alone typically runs $5,000–$15,000 depending on what’s underneath your house and how deep you need to go. That’s just breaking ground. Then you’ve got to think about steps—and they need to be at least 12 inches deep for people to walk safely. Honestly, this matters more than you might think if you’ve got kids, older relatives, or anyone with mobility issues. A poorly designed step is an accident waiting to happen.

Drainage is another beast entirely. You’re creating a recessed space, which means water loves to pool there. Without proper planning, you’ll be dealing with moisture problems that can turn into mold headaches. That’s not a fun surprise down the road.

Here’s the trick: talk to an electrician and plumber *before* you commit. Can your current wiring and pipes reach down into a sunken layout without a complete overhaul? If they can’t, you’re looking at serious rerouting costs on top of everything else. The best part is figuring this out now instead of mid-renovation.

Accessible Sunken Living Rooms: Design for Safety Without Losing Impact

A sunken living room can feel risky—but it doesn’t have to sacrifice style to keep everyone safe. The trick is building accessibility into your design plan before you start picking paint colors.

Getting the basics right

Concrete steps with 7-inch risers and 11-inch treads are your baseline. These measurements meet building codes for a reason: they’re gentle enough that people won’t trip, but not so shallow that you’re walking down forever. If you’re remodeling an existing sunken room, this is non-negotiable.

Now here’s where it gets interesting. You can layer in safety features that actually enhance your space instead of making it look institutional.

Making it look intentional****

Sculptural overhead lighting does double duty—it looks amazing and helps people see where they’re going. Subtle railings don’t have to be eyesores either. Try running them along one side so they frame the space without blocking your view into the room. Wood trim around the sunken edges adds visual interest while clearly showing where the floor level changes. It’s a design move that happens to be practical.

Position floor lamps near the steps for task lighting. This keeps your layout clean while making sure nobody’s fumbling around in dim light trying to find their footing.
